Historical OEM Specifications

MULTIROK 7 and MULTIROK 9 DUO

These values identify the machine and narrow the parts search. Actual operating values depend on the duty and material properties; they must not be used as part manufacturing dimensions.

ModelCapacity: Open / Closed RotorMaximum Feed Size and Rotor DiameterDrive and Machine Identification
MULTIROK 7120–200 / 100–160 t/hMaximum feed 75 / 38 mm; rotor diameter 812 / 685 mmV-belt drive, 160 kW; 20 anvils with an anvil ring; total weight excluding motor: up to 5.7 t with anvil ring, up to 4.9 t with material bed
MULTIROK 9 DUO250–400 / 180–300 t/hMaximum feed 125 / 63 mm; rotor diameter 965 / 889 mmV-belt drive, 2 × 200 kW; 18 anvils with an anvil ring; total weight excluding motor: up to 11.0 t with anvil ring, up to 10.0 t with material bed

For capacity, maximum feed and rotor diameter, values before and after the slash refer to open and closed rotors respectively. Weight is distinguished by anvil ring or material bed configuration. Also check the serial number, rotor type, chamber, drawing revision and site modifications.

Wear Parts and Mechanical Spares

Identify rotor, chamber and drive parts separately

The equipment design includes replaceable carbide rotor tips, an anvil ring or material bed, chamber wear plates, heavy-duty spherical roller bearings and a V-belt drive. Part numbers, materials and dimensions must match the installed machine drawings.

How do I identify a MULTIROK model and configuration?

Provide the complete nameplate, serial number and machine records, then identify the rotor and crushing chamber configuration of the MULTIROK 7 or MULTIROK 9 DUO.

Is the model alone enough to specify rotor tips and liners?

No. Identify the open or closed rotor, anvil ring or material bed, serial number, rotor and chamber drawings, old part markings and actual dimensions.

Why is this listed as a legacy installation?

MULTIROK appears in thyssenkrupp Industrial Solutions historical product literature. The former TK Mining business joined FLS in 2022; identify parts using the original nameplate and subsequent business history.
